How outlets framed it
All sources: Pakistan and Iran reported significant progress in talks aimed at de-escalating conflict and reopening the Strait of Hormuz, according to statements by a Pakistani minister.
Key divergence: While most sources focused on the Pakistani minister's statement about progress, one source from Tabnak reported Iran conveying its positions on the Strait of Hormuz to Pakistan, suggesting a slightly different emphasis on the direction of communication.
